**FIELD SAFETY INSPECTOR**
At Powerline Plus Ltd., We focus on three main operations, Electrical, Civil Construction and Engineering & Design. Powerline Plus Ltd. provides quality solutions to public utilities, municipalities and developers, as well as to industrial, national and international manufacturing companies across the GTA.
Field Safety Inspectors at Powerline Plus Ltd. evaluate, monitor, and report on environmental health and safety hazards from various jobsites in the City of Toronto. Field Safety Inspectors conduct field safety inspections daily, perform incident investigations, ensure compliance with company policies and procedures and ensure compliance with all applicable legislative requirements; ensuring overall safety for workers and the public. Field Safety Inspectors participate actively and maintain ongoing relations with field workers, Forepersons, Supervisors and Management.
**SKILLS & QUALIFICATIONS**
Completion of a College Diploma or University Degree in a related field; Occupational Health and Safety is preferred
- A Minimum three (3) years of experience as a Field Safety Inspector, Safety Auditor or Safety Compliance Officer or other related role in a large construction company preferably utility, natural gas or telecommunications construction required
- Valid ‘G’ Driver’s License with a clean driver’s abstract required
- Extensive knowledge of Environmental Health and Safety rules and regulations for construction is required; including but not limited to: Ontario Occupational Health and Safety Act (OHSA), Electrical Utility Safety Association rules (EUSR), and the Environmental Protection Act (EPA)
- Experience working in ISO and COR certified environments is considered an asset
- Must be able to work outdoors in adverse conditions such as: heat exposure, cold temperatures, rain, snow etc.
- Advanced knowledge of Microsoft Office required
- Have exceptional attention to detail with the ability to read, comprehend and utilize company policies and procedures when providing information to internal and external groups required
- Ability to gather, collect, assess and report critical information to management required
- Proven ability to resolve conflicts and diffuse stressful situations while maintaining the highest level of professionalism required
**D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ES**
- Deploy to the jobsite, in the event of an incident to conduct an investigation which includes, but is not limited to: recording statements, photographing incident scene(s), identifying root cause and possible prevent recurrence actions, and preparing report accordingly
- Conduct documented facility and building inspections for all Powerline facilities, to ensure equipment, materials, and production processes do not present an environmental, health, and/or safety hazard to employees or the general public
- Conduct documented field inspections, for all Powerline jobsites to ensure that equipment, materials and production processes do not present a safety or health hazard to employees or to the general public
- Capability to audit safety practices at all levels of the organization (worker, supervisory, and management)
- Assist in ordering Personal Protective Equipment for workers, supervisors, and management staff
- Facilitate in-house training under the direction of the EHS Department Manager
